  Lightweight synthetic bag for all-around use

  Big Agnes System bags with FireLine™ ECO synthetic insulation offer a roomy, rectangle-shaped sleeping space with an integrated Flex Pad Sleeve on the bottom. With technical fabrics and construction, 100% recycled, super-warm insulation, and tons of comfort features, these comfortable sleeping bags are designed to be lightweight enough for backpacking but cozy enough you'll want them in the campground too. The streamlined silhouette and Flow™ construction increase the thermal efficiency keeping you warm from head to toe. The Flex Pad Sleeve unites easily with your pad, and as you change positions over the course of the night, will keep you from rolling off your pad.

  Pad sold separately. Big Agnes System bags are not insulated on the bottom to save weight. They require a pad underneath for insulation.

Footprint sold separately.

• The Big Agnes System bags offer technical, roomy sleeping spaces for those who aren't willing to sacrifice comfort or packability
• Streamlined silhouette for increased thermal efficiency
• Flex Pad Sleeve features stretch construction that accommodates multiple pad widths, and easily connects your bag to your pad
• Regular and Long bags fit 20" - 25" wide pads, Wide Long bags fit 25" - 30" wide pads (pad sold separately)
• Free Range Hood gives you the freedom to lift your head. Jacket-style hood opening contours to the shape of your face for a comfortable, snug fit
• Low-profile cordlock lets you un-cinch the hood with one hand
• Pillow Barn - keeps your pillow tucked in tight all night
• Internal hood drawcord gives you a secure, cozy fit when cinched
• Free Range Footbox - creates wiggle room for your feet
• Anti-snag zipper for a smooth, quick zip
• Regular: 65" / 165cm YKK #5 anti-snag locking zipper
• Long: 70" / 178cm YKK #5 anti-snag locking zipper
• Wide Long: 70" / 178cm YKK #5 anti-snag locking zipper
• Zipper Garage
• Mate together left and right zip bags
• No-draft collar, no-draft wedge, no-draft zipper
• Interior fabric loops for sleeping bag liners
• Exterior loops for hang drying or storage
• Mesh storage sack & polyester ripstop stuff sack
FireLine™ ECO Synthetic Insulation: 100% post-consumer recycled polyester. Features low denier fibers that are tightly woven and provide high loft, compressibility, high weight-to-warmth ratio and durability.
